Christine Franks
bb6859ca75
DO NOT MERGE - Allow FR in carrier demo mode
...
Bug: 34341567
Test: manual - in carrier demo mode, go to Settings > Backup and
Reset > Factory data reset > Reset phone > Erase everything and
this entire path is viewable.
Change-Id: I373a2e94f205f6e6e4dd9a54dcf08532a64e5187
2017-02-01 00:37:45 +00:00
Marie Janssen
43e2d0a759
Merge "Bluetooth: remove unused SINK_STATE_CHANGED action" am: fb0ab547c2
am: e10af2add7
...
am: 5741187f31
Change-Id: I7ecebb4aebb9755571baebf00718156d28415f3e
2017-01-31 19:24:12 +00:00
Pavlin Radoslavov
502de2cfa2
Merge "Update the A2DP Codec Config API" am: bd298a7a50
am: 96dda78d24
...
am: 6fbaebd7e8
Change-Id: I677b6fdc1280337c5b383aa0e681cba44db23c94
2017-01-31 19:18:46 +00:00
Marie Janssen
5741187f31
Merge "Bluetooth: remove unused SINK_STATE_CHANGED action" am: fb0ab547c2
...
am: e10af2add7
Change-Id: I29267583329aba9eae91863e83641a00f12cae9d
2017-01-31 19:16:35 +00:00
Marie Janssen
e10af2add7
Merge "Bluetooth: remove unused SINK_STATE_CHANGED action"
...
am: fb0ab547c2
Change-Id: Ib054cb7d23a28d45345ef680247b5788fbc989f4
2017-01-31 19:14:47 +00:00
Pavlin Radoslavov
6fbaebd7e8
Merge "Update the A2DP Codec Config API" am: bd298a7a50
...
am: 96dda78d24
Change-Id: I2cdd1e9117076b17fcf218e8f50a86d9c36b3474
2017-01-31 19:13:20 +00:00
Marie Janssen
fb0ab547c2
Merge "Bluetooth: remove unused SINK_STATE_CHANGED action"
2017-01-31 19:09:34 +00:00
Pavlin Radoslavov
96dda78d24
Merge "Update the A2DP Codec Config API"
...
am: bd298a7a50
Change-Id: I5d3e3c0d3d6e3d679ad94779600a9e266f7f927b
2017-01-31 19:08:11 +00:00
Pavlin Radoslavov
bd298a7a50
Merge "Update the A2DP Codec Config API"
2017-01-31 19:02:36 +00:00
Bill Yi
bb2a8f15cb
Import translations. DO NOT MERGE
...
am: 2a3b062c4a
-s ours
Change-Id: Ic11826d8d728ca3324bd0bc75455ccf6fe7c3008
2017-01-31 08:42:59 +00:00
Bill Yi
2a3b062c4a
Import translations. DO NOT MERGE
...
Change-Id: I2852cdf90dd08680bd6e7af3c8dffec5b60a4fe4
Auto-generated-cl: translation import
2017-01-30 23:10:41 -08:00
Philip P. Moltmann
81758edffa
[DO NOT MERGE] Use new QueuedWork interface.
...
Test: Ran SharedPreferences CTS tests
Bug: 33385963
Bug: 30662828
Change-Id: I8025a087b43462324d0d45555094cbb54a671404
(cherry picked from commit 231c9fbfa6
)
2017-01-31 02:51:04 +00:00
Pavlin Radoslavov
2829ca322a
Update the A2DP Codec Config API
...
Previously, the JNI upcall would contain only the current codec config.
In the new API, the upcall contains:
1. The current codec config
2. The list of codecs containing the local codecs capabilities
3. The list of codecs containing the selectable codecs capabilities.
This list is the intersection of the local codecs capabilities
and the capabilities of the paired device.
Also, refactored the Java internals to accomodate the extra information:
* Added new class BluetoothCodecStatus that contains the extra info:
current codec config, local codecs capabilities and selectable
codecs capabilities
* Renamed method getCodecConfig() to getCodecStatus() and return the
corresponding BluetoothCodecStatus object.
* Updates to class BluetoothCodecConfig:
new methods isValid(), getCodecName(), and updated toString()
so it is more user friendly
* Removed BluetoothCodecConfig.EXTRA_CODEC_CONFIG and
EXTRA_PREVIOUS_CODEC_CONFIG.
The former is superseded by BluetoothCodecStatus.EXTRA_CODEC_STATUS;
the latter is not really used.
Test: A2DP streaming with headsets and switching the codecs
Change-Id: I490a70c82b686be7105862aeaeafcff495369dae
2017-01-30 16:22:24 -08:00
Marie Janssen
eb6c51543d
Bluetooth: remove unused SINK_STATE_CHANGED action
...
android.bluetooth.a2dp.action.SINK_STATE_CHANGED is unused.
Test: compiles
Bug: 34395439
Change-Id: I5c347886fdf9dbdf15feb82f2a9622dd22f010b6
2017-01-30 19:29:54 +00:00
Marie Janssen
1c98d85cf6
Merge "Bluetooth: remove BluetoothDiscoveryReceiver" am: 1ad23a71e4
am: 184506a710
...
am: 83fb10ae1e
Change-Id: Ib7a51c9cae91202087bfcc11e6eb18b219e84d36
2017-01-30 18:02:01 +00:00
Marie Janssen
83fb10ae1e
Merge "Bluetooth: remove BluetoothDiscoveryReceiver" am: 1ad23a71e4
...
am: 184506a710
Change-Id: I6114e7b4617e7f23373434a54672497654d6d786
2017-01-30 17:57:11 +00:00
Marie Janssen
184506a710
Merge "Bluetooth: remove BluetoothDiscoveryReceiver"
...
am: 1ad23a71e4
Change-Id: I045b82e81d1fdd3d8844efbd2c79d41fdd6d8aa6
2017-01-30 17:51:50 +00:00
Marie Janssen
1ad23a71e4
Merge "Bluetooth: remove BluetoothDiscoveryReceiver"
2017-01-30 17:46:17 +00:00
Salvador Martinez
14db171c1b
Merge "Remove fake data" into nyc-mr2-dev
...
am: d258b2f40f
-s ours
Change-Id: Ic418e0cbdd54679f0af152b13f52f34d963da8b6
2017-01-27 20:34:41 +00:00
Salvador Martinez
a7b1c967b7
Remove fake data
...
am: a1499c3005
-s ours
Change-Id: Iea66d48fba72ff28bbc81a1499084a9afcd1e569
2017-01-27 20:34:39 +00:00
TreeHugger Robot
d258b2f40f
Merge "Remove fake data" into nyc-mr2-dev
2017-01-27 20:31:40 +00:00
Salvador Martinez
387fdd058e
Merge "Fix null pointer exception when surveys are turned off" into nyc-mr2-dev
...
am: 4edcb927ab
Change-Id: I384020dab83593e815c0afc0d5c2657c9dcaacbc
2017-01-27 20:03:12 +00:00
Salvador Martinez
e2904eb7fa
Fix null pointer exception when surveys are turned off
...
am: 9db3cb3bee
Change-Id: I9f71f40a715cfb65d8a5bc53fed64e674bd0515d
2017-01-27 20:03:08 +00:00
TreeHugger Robot
4edcb927ab
Merge "Fix null pointer exception when surveys are turned off" into nyc-mr2-dev
2017-01-27 19:59:03 +00:00
Salvador Martinez
a1499c3005
Remove fake data
...
Missed one location that adds fake data
to the payload the first time these were
removed. This patch removes any remaining
fake data being attached to a survey payload.
Test: Robotests still pass
Bug: 34716378
Change-Id: Iccb60ce24ae5c494dcd287107f8d293f4a56b2d5
Merged-In: I055c2b2e027f721e14ea5b6b7efccd5267018b8c
2017-01-27 10:47:33 -08:00
Salvador Martinez
9db3cb3bee
Fix null pointer exception when surveys are turned off
...
In some conditions the survey provider could be null on
download completion which could lead to a NPE. This
has been addressed by not requiring an instance for
the removal of the receiver.
Test: RunSettingsRoboTests (master)
Bug: 33707203
Change-Id: Id1ab1a24c697fed8e4dd259682a088b50c35f38a
Merged-In: Icfb545697f24172db734dd7dad421796edf68186
2017-01-27 10:29:10 -08:00
Andrew Sapperstein
718de5da30
Merge "Finalize string for usage alerts." into nyc-mr2-dev
...
am: f15b23ad65
Change-Id: I2db7aa3136facd9841c52e6c79e38fd140b41df1
2017-01-27 03:41:44 +00:00
Andrew Sapperstein
251c91d974
Finalize string for usage alerts.
...
am: 59fd24cde2
Change-Id: I79519e4c1f04dd2eee32320b4d8c4482fd4f2830
2017-01-27 03:39:48 +00:00
TreeHugger Robot
f15b23ad65
Merge "Finalize string for usage alerts." into nyc-mr2-dev
2017-01-27 03:37:45 +00:00
Andrew Sapperstein
59fd24cde2
Finalize string for usage alerts.
...
Test: manual
Bug: 34200177
Change-Id: I5c28b2844b035d551ef2707b9797443074d0d23f
2017-01-26 17:30:30 -08:00
Marie Janssen
683528db8b
Bluetooth: remove BluetoothDiscoveryReceiver
...
Use new function getDiscoveryEndMillis() to replace use of shared preferences
and intents.
Test: scan recently, then connect from external BT device
Bug: 34395439
Change-Id: Ia498b3bb4868b656cbbb9fbdc607a49af948343b
2017-01-26 15:38:05 -08:00
Pavlin Radoslavov
fbdc22ff9a
Merge "Integration of the AAC codec for A2DP source" am: 6a153ac4aa
am: a53cc5068d
...
am: e3fc5f7b56
Change-Id: I69b7cef21d953bcecd2fb73ddbc1b6231c4eb25b
2017-01-26 19:31:19 +00:00
Pavlin Radoslavov
e3fc5f7b56
Merge "Integration of the AAC codec for A2DP source" am: 6a153ac4aa
...
am: a53cc5068d
Change-Id: Iee8bf4a93a7c6879a144616648fd629c3109e40d
2017-01-26 19:25:49 +00:00
Pavlin Radoslavov
a53cc5068d
Merge "Integration of the AAC codec for A2DP source"
...
am: 6a153ac4aa
Change-Id: I1ca21a7c2a2c2792ba3fa6055f767d3b8686f5d5
2017-01-26 19:20:20 +00:00
Treehugger Robot
6a153ac4aa
Merge "Integration of the AAC codec for A2DP source"
2017-01-26 19:12:55 +00:00
Pavlin Radoslavov
c0a3a9fb94
Integration of the AAC codec for A2DP source
...
Test: A2DP streaming to AAC headsets
Bug: 30958229
Change-Id: Icef9ce9fb8e41cad65bc57bf078513d0c7bf7b9a
2017-01-26 09:30:11 -08:00
Stefano Tommasini
3e7287b6db
Merge "*DO NOT MERGE* Create new suggestion category for backup." into nyc-mr2-dev
...
am: a04697a951
Change-Id: I9f5c2efb755e6e96805be3feb97f85dc0f4a0ce0
2017-01-26 10:36:06 +00:00
Stefanot
3c019a8714
*DO NOT MERGE* Create new suggestion category for backup.
...
am: 1c72ce06d1
Change-Id: I07d65c9045c97ac62e4d7bfc0fd96a92fdab5809
2017-01-26 10:35:45 +00:00
Stefano Tommasini
a04697a951
Merge "*DO NOT MERGE* Create new suggestion category for backup." into nyc-mr2-dev
2017-01-26 10:31:15 +00:00
Steven Moreland
7ea5b6d740
Merge "Development Options: toggle binderized hals" am: 5f854f39a8
am: 8076dcde0c
...
am: ec0e1fb59f
Change-Id: I7bb618cdbe0bc925b214b9184652864ad6b5a8ba
2017-01-26 10:06:43 +00:00
Steven Moreland
ec0e1fb59f
Merge "Development Options: toggle binderized hals" am: 5f854f39a8
...
am: 8076dcde0c
Change-Id: Idb3f71707b7b1b091e3a18517852fff66e01cf08
2017-01-26 10:03:46 +00:00
Steven Moreland
8076dcde0c
Merge "Development Options: toggle binderized hals"
...
am: 5f854f39a8
Change-Id: Id05768135b0609e917f4e1888caf2724ebf9ba3a
2017-01-26 10:01:15 +00:00
Treehugger Robot
5f854f39a8
Merge "Development Options: toggle binderized hals"
2017-01-26 09:57:39 +00:00
Bill Yi
398db3e566
Merge "Import translations. DO NOT MERGE" into nyc-mr2-dev
...
am: 063b543124
-s ours
Change-Id: I5ab2b1d1e9767e94d0aea73c51d3bc12f151184a
2017-01-26 07:11:30 +00:00
Bill Yi
b33b8c9081
Import translations. DO NOT MERGE
...
am: db68fc320f
-s ours
Change-Id: I178cf3af6e91249aed1ed457bcbc88eb2d7f86f1
2017-01-26 07:11:29 +00:00
TreeHugger Robot
063b543124
Merge "Import translations. DO NOT MERGE" into nyc-mr2-dev
2017-01-26 07:06:17 +00:00
Steven Moreland
73dd0ae30e
Development Options: toggle binderized hals
...
This allows for quick performance testing and also for a better
dogfooding experience.
Bug: 34256441
Test: Verification with getprop.
Change-Id: I81c5e0b1044d4569a6fe55a4b30f7e21c4465fc2
2017-01-25 22:03:45 -08:00
Bill Yi
db68fc320f
Import translations. DO NOT MERGE
...
Change-Id: Ibb3ccac189513a5a988ec8c857f2ad574371808a
Auto-generated-cl: translation import
2017-01-25 20:04:52 -08:00
Jerry Zhang
8b6614cdc3
Merge "Refactor setCurrentFunction and setUsbDataUnlocked into one method" into nyc-mr2-dev
...
am: 361a3e2090
Change-Id: Idd44b8b05758f3fd8c2e016604c0f2a10bd0b80c
2017-01-25 21:33:23 +00:00
Jerry Zhang
a0b75ff516
Refactor setCurrentFunction and setUsbDataUnlocked into one method
...
am: a291336bd8
-s ours
Change-Id: I60a407b71c4fbf4b5bd0ef980c08af8a4aa68f20
2017-01-25 21:24:02 +00:00